Key Responsibilities

  • Undertake clinical work in a highly specialized area, considering the risks associated with working with ionizing radiation and infection control.
  • Assess patient referrals, manage care safely, prepare and administer radiopharmaceuticals, and scan patients.
  • Perform image processing and produce results to the highest technical standards.
  • Support the Chief Nuclear Medicine Technologist, PETCT Superintendent, and Lead Superintendent, and work collaboratively with other clinical colleagues to provide an efficient and effective service.
  • Work within regulatory frameworks and follow all Local Rules and Standard Operating Procedures designed to ensure a safe working environment in accordance with Health and Safety legislation and associated regulations.

Requirements

  • HCPC registration.
  • Good organizational and communication skills.
  • Ability to work in a team environment.
  • Willingness to work flexible shifts, including weekends and evenings.
  • Experience in nuclear medicine or radiography is desirable, but not essential.
